Tobias Grosser 173ecab705 Remove target triples from test cases
I just learned that target triples prevent test cases to be run on other
architectures. Polly test cases are until now sufficiently target independent
to not require any target triples. Hence, we drop them.

; RUN: opt %loadPolly -polly-detect-unprofitable -polly-parallel -polly-parallel-force -polly-ast -analyze < %s | FileCheck %s -check-prefix=AST
; RUN: opt %loadPolly -polly-detect-unprofitable -polly-parallel -polly-parallel-force -polly-codegen-isl -S -verify-dom-info < %s | FileCheck %s -check-prefix=IR
; This code has failed the scev based code generation as the scev in the scop
; contains an AddRecExpr of an outer loop. When generating code, we did not
; properly forward the value of this expression to the subfunction.
; AST: #pragma omp parallel for
; AST: for (int c0 = 0; c0 <= 1023; c0 += 1)
; AST: Stmt_for_j(c0);
; IR: @single_parallel_loop.polly.subfn
target datalayout = "e-p:64:64:64-i1:8:8-i8:8:8-i16:16:16-i32:32:32-i64:64:64-f32:32:32-f64:64:64-v64:64:64-v128:128:128-a0:0:64-s0:64:64-f80:128:128-n8:16:32:64"
@A = common global [1024 x float] zeroinitializer, align 16
define void @single_parallel_loop() nounwind {
entry:
br label %for.i
for.i:
%indvar.i = phi i64 [ %indvar.i.next, %for.i.inc], [ 0, %entry ]
br label %for.j
for.j:
%indvar.j = phi i64 [ %indvar.j.next, %for.j], [ 0, %for.i ]
%sum = add i64 %indvar.j, %indvar.i
%scevgep = getelementptr [1024 x float], [1024 x float]* @A, i64 0, i64 %sum
store float 0.0, float *%scevgep
%indvar.j.next = add i64 %indvar.j, 1
%exitcond.j = icmp slt i64 %indvar.j.next, 1024
br i1 %exitcond.j, label %for.j, label %for.i.inc
for.i.inc:
fence seq_cst
%indvar.i.next = add i64 %indvar.i, 1
%exitcond.i = icmp ne i64 %indvar.i.next, 1024
br i1 %exitcond.i, label %for.i, label %exit
exit:
ret void
}
